Opening A Dollar Store - How to Recover Sales When They Drop
One of the challenges that face the entrepreneur who is opening a dollar store is dealing with recovery of sales. It might be a situation where the store was just purchased, or the owner has simply allowed sales to fall off. No matter what the situation, there needs to be a recovery plan that is developed to get sales back on track.
No matter what the situation, it is important that sales be brought back to previous levels when you are opening a dollar store. There are many steps to the process, but none of those steps can be initiated until the store is prepared. Preparation of the store really involves assessing the situation and then reacting.
Think of the sales recovery as requiring all of the actions that were taken when you are opening a dollar store for the first time. Think of the assessment as a way to see what needs to be done to bring the stores appearance back to pre-grand opening condition.
When you are opening a dollar store start by looking at the lighting. Burned our bulbs need to be replaced. Next look at the walls. A little spot painting might be needed. The stores windows should be cleaned inside and out. Anything that is in need of repair (Doors, windows, cash registers, etc.) should be fixed or replaced. Finally, the floors should be thoroughly cleaned.
Next examine the merchandise in the store. To really capture customers and to get them to come back time and time again on the future the store must be fully stocked. Store inventory must be maintained into the future, as empty shelves mean customers will stop coming into the store. Maintaining sales floor inventory is a necessary requirement for success when you are opening a dollar store.
When opening a dollar store take the time and invest the money to bring the store back to pre-grand opening condition when sales have been allowed to sag. Only then should you initiate advertising and promotions to grow the sales of the store.
